Elements and Performance Criteria
- Contribute to the development of a diversity strategy
- The organisational context and framework for the diversity strategy are identified and key result areas are established
- A diversity strategy is developed that identifies diversity issues and objectives to enhance business unit and organisational effectiveness in accordance with public sector legislation and policies
- The strategy is used to identify benefits and opportunities provided by a diverse workforce and complies with legislative requirements, organisational policies and practices
- Diversity objectives in the strategy are linked with the demographic profile of the client base, the organisation's strategic goals and the core business of the business unit
- The strategy is developed in consultation with stakeholders, including people from key equity groups and the organisation's clients
- The strategy is designed to provide a mechanism through which diversity issues can be integrated within organisational policies and procedures, for example, recruitment and selection
- Promote and review diversity strategy
- The strategy is communicated and promoted within the business unit and the organisation in accordance with audience needs and organisational requirements
- The need for diversity support programs is identified and programs are established in accordance with the objectives of the diversity strategy
- Individuals are encouraged to align everyday work with the diversity strategy in recognition that individuals are the implementers who will ensure the strategy's success
- Progress of diversity strategies within business plans is monitored and reported on in accordance with organisational policy and procedures
- The effectiveness of the strategy in contributing to organisational effectiveness is monitored and reviewed according to its specifications, and recommendations for enhancements are identified and acted upon
- Facilitate the development of a workforce that promotes and values diversity
- Benefits of a diverse workforce are identified and communicated to those working within the business unit and the organisation
- Initiatives and resources to address barriers to equal employment opportunity within the organisation are developed or adopted in accordance with the diversity strategy
- A range of leadership styles is employed to facilitate intercultural management and to manage diverse teams
- The diersity factors associated with individuals within the workforce are identified and utilised in the delivery of services to diverse clients
- A range of working styles that are reflective of a diverse workforce is accepted and encouraged, unified to the organisational context
- Diversity training and awareness programs are utilised, as appropriate, to promote the benefits of a diverse workforce
- Facilitate communication within a diverse workforce
- Language, literacy and numeracy issues are identified and addressed to facilitate full participation of all members of the workforce in work and development activities
- A range of communication strategies is employed to meet the needs of a diverse workforce and client base
- The tar get audience is identified and tailored communications strategies are adopted
- Resources to facilitate effective communication within the workplace are identified and utilised in accordance with organisational policy and procedures
- Ineffective and inappropriate communication strategies are identified and adjusted to meet the information needs of a diverse workforce and client base
